Разберем несколько характеристик DApps, которые отличают их от традиционной утилиты. По части интерфейса DApps и обычные приложения могут ничем не отличаться. Децентрализованные приложения, как правило, имеют открытый исходный код. MakerDAO отвечает за выпуск токенов Dai, стабильной монеты, стоимость которой привязана к доллару США. Любой желающий может использовать протокол для открытия обеспеченной долговой позиции (CDP), блокировки ETH в качестве обеспечения и чеканки Dai под это обеспечение.
ICO предоставили проектам DApp новый способ привлечения средств путем продажи своих токенов инвесторам. В этот период было создано множество DApps в различных секторах, включая финансы, игры и децентрализованные биржи. Ethereum, платформа на основе блокчейна, представила концепцию смарт-контрактов.
Шаг Первый: Создание Смарт-контракта
DApps отличаются от традиционных приложений тем, что они не зависят от одного выделенного сервера. Вместо этого они работают в сети систем, взаимодействующих друг с другом для выполнения задач. Такой децентрализованный подход повышает безопасность, масштабируемость и отказоустойчивость, поскольку отсутствует единая точка отказа. Проект Uniswap, базирующийся в США, выполняет роль инструмента для обмена криптовалюты Ethereum и токенов ERC-20, а также выполняет функцию пулов.
Использование блокчейна позволяет dApp обрабатывать данные через распределенные сети и выполнять транзакции. Децентрализованный характер dApps означает, что после того, как разработчик выпустил кодовую базу dApp, другие могут использовать ее. Приложение dApp разработано для создания различных приложений, в том https://www.xcritical.com/ числе для децентрализованных финансов, просмотра веб-страниц, игр и социальных сетей. Эти токены можно получить если сдать в аренду часть своего дискового пространства или вычислительной мощности. Их также можно обменять на токены MaidSafeCoin, которые продаются на криптовалютных биржах — например, на Binance.
Как Создать Dapp За Три Шага
Уникальность платформы заключается в том, что пользователи имеют полный контроль над виртуальной землей, которой они владеют, представленной в виде нефункционирующих токенов на блокчейне Ethereum. Это привело к оживлению виртуальной экономики, когда пользователи торгуют землей и другими виртуальными товарами на рынке. DApps способны разрушить традиционные отрасли, предоставляя децентрализованные альтернативы существующим услугам. Например, децентрализованные финансовые (DeFi) DApps бросают вызов традиционным финансовым системам, предлагая одноранговые финансовые услуги без посредников, таких как банки.
Большинство децентрализованных приложений предоставляют финансовые инструменты и услуги с использованием протоколов на основе смарт-контрактов. В децентрализованных приложениях отсутствует единый центр, потому что они работают на технологии блокчейн. Пользователи могут открыто посмотреть программный код и предложить внести любые изменения. Другими словами, контроль над приложением находится у сообщества пользователей. Если оно вас поддержит, программный код приложения обновится и ошибка будет устранена у всех пользователей.
Примечания[править Править Код]
Для DApp Ethereum стала первой блокчейн-сетью, которая открыла возможность создавать децентрализованные приложения, работающие на смарт-контрактах. Широкое использование DApp наиболее популярно в области DeFi (децентрализованные финансы), ReFi (регенеративные финансы), GameFi, DEX и других. Примеры популярных децентрализованных приложений с их описанием будут приведены ниже.
- Децентрализованные приложения (dApps) — это приложения с открытым исходным кодом, которые работают на общедоступных блокчейнах и не принадлежат единому объекту.
- Российские банки изучают возможность внедрения DApps для упрощения и обеспечения безопасности финансовых операций.
- Любой пользователь может купить лот, сделав свою ставку, или выпустить собственный NFT и продать его на аукционе другим участникам.
- В этом списке и протоколы, пользующиеся высокой популярностью, и наиболее инновационные и интересные решения.
- В России внедрение DApps и технологии блокчейн набирает обороты в различных отраслях.
Здесь мы создадим наш смарт-контракт, поэтому скопируйте код из примера в документации Chainlink в этот файл и сохраните его. Первым делом откройте документацию и перейдите на страницу Using Data Feeds. Оттуда вы можете скопировать исходный код примера и вставить его в новый файл в выбранной вами IDE (например, Visual Code), либо нажать кнопку “Open In Remix” и работать из веб-версии Remix. Смарт-контракты Умные контракты хранят бизнес-логику dApp, а также состояние приложения.
Текущее Состояние И Будущее Dapps
Uniswap стал одним из самых популярных DApps благодаря своей простоте, прозрачности и возможности зарабатывать комиссионные за счет предоставления ликвидности. DApps типа III используют протокол DApps типа II и протоколы с токенами, которые необходимы для их работы. Это общие приложения, с которыми напрямую взаимодействуют пользователи. Примером DApp типа III является SAFE Network, децентрализованная сеть хранения данных и связи, построенная на протоколе Omni. По сути, все криптовалюты уже являются вариантами децентрализованных приложений. Но обычно их считают базовой основой блокчейна, поверх которого уже работают разнообразные децентрализованные приложения.
Они используют смарт-контракты для автоматизации процессов и имеют связанные токены для транзакций внутри DApp. Примерами DApps в криптовалюте являются децентрализованные биржи, игры и финансовые сервисы. В последнее время в DApp-ландшафте доминируют децентрализованные финансовые приложения (DeFi) и нефункционирующие токены (NFT). Приложения DeFi направлены на воссоздание децентрализованные приложения традиционных финансовых систем, таких как кредиты и проценты, в децентрализованной форме на блокчейне. DApps получили значительное распространение в финансовом секторе, где компании изучают возможности использования технологии блокчейн для повышения прозрачности и оптимизации операций. Одним из примеров DApp является популярная музыкальная платформа Spotify.
Запущенная на блокчейне Ethereum в 2017 году, CryptoKitties — это игра, которая позволяет пользователям покупать, собирать, разводить и продавать виртуальных кошек. Каждая кошка уникальна и представлена в виде нефункционирующего токена (NFT) на блокчейне Ethereum. CryptoKitties привлекла к себе внимание благодаря инновационному использованию технологии блокчейн в играх, и в какой-то момент она стала настолько популярной, что перегрузила сеть Ethereum. Многие DApps построены на общих блокчейн-платформах, таких как Ethereum, что позволяет им быть совместимыми друг с другом. Такая совместимость означает, что новые DApps могут использовать существующие сервисы и протоколы, создавая взаимосвязанную экосистему приложений. В период с 2016 по 2018 год наблюдался взрывной рост развития DApps, отчасти вызванный бумом первичных предложений монет (ICO).
Decentraland — метавселенная, виртуальный мир, построенный на блокчейне Ethereum. Они покупают участки земли в виртуальном 3D пространстве и застраивают их по своему желанию. Пользователи общаются друг с другом в этом пространстве, играют в игры, исследуют метавселенную.
DApps II типа представляют собой протоколы и имеют токены, необходимые для их работы. Эти DApp представляют собой протокол и имеют токены, которые необходимы для их работы. Они являются своего рода «программным обеспечением», которое создается поверх DApps типа I. Примером DApp II типа является протокол Omni, который построен поверх блокчейна Bitcoin. Сегодня DApps превратились из простых приложений, основанных на транзакциях, в сложные системы, способные выполнять сложные операции. Их количество и разнообразие продолжают расти, и в настоящее время тысячи DApps существуют на различных блокчейн-платформах.